Overview

The 5-HT1A receptor is a GPCR widely distributed in regions that receive serotonergic input, including the frontal cortex, septum, amygdala, hippocampus, and hypothalamus. The serotonin 1A receptor (5-HT1A) plays a role in the genesis of several major depressive disorders.

Cells expressing the 5HT1A receptor are provided pre-labeled with Terbium, and can be used to conduct receptor binding studies on the aforementioned receptor.

How it works

Assay principle

Running your 5HT1A receptor binding assay using Tag-lite is as easy as it can gets. Simply dispense 10 µL of labeled cells into each well, followed by 5 µL of labeled ligand and 5 µL of the compound you wish to test. Like all HTRF assays, Tag-lite assays do not require any washing steps. A diagram of the procedure to be followed is given on the right.

Saturation binding (KD)

A saturation binding assay measures total and non-specific binding for increasing concentrations of ligand under equilibrium conditions. To perform the assay, the fluorescent ligand is titrated into a solution containing a fixed amount of labeled cells and then incubated to equilibrium. The HTRF ratio obtained from this titration is the total binding.

Competitive binding (KI)

A competitive binding assay is performed to measure the dissociation constant, Ki. To perform the assay, the compound is titrated into a solution containing a fixed concentration of fluorescent ligand and a fixed amount of cells.
